Transaction 95164e24c2d72bccca3b87a52905625f61ca4426f7267b45e0a0aaefaab76119

1 Input
2 Outputs
  • 95164e24c2d72bccca3b87a52905625f61ca4426f7267b45e0a0aaefaab76119:0
  • value  318948
    address  37MEkDFDGZfk9Zuq9u2tQYgE3g7NCtFt6x
  • 95164e24c2d72bccca3b87a52905625f61ca4426f7267b45e0a0aaefaab76119:1
  • value  50158965
    address  bc1q3392musrua7vyt57pdncjpxc62efyl7l92nq6x